Biography

Sarah Shiga is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Surgery at the University of Ottawa and serves as the Assistant Program Director in the Plastics Program. Her research interests lie primarily in the field of surgical interventions and outcomes in plastic and reconstructive surgery. With a focus on improving patient care and innovating surgical techniques, Dr. Shiga engages in various projects aimed at enhancing surgical education and training. She is dedicated to fostering a collaborative academic environment that supports both clinical excellence and research advancement.
